导语:在交易所(欧易)向钱包(TP钱包)转账的场景中,合约函数与信息化技术的结合能将便捷支付、账户监控与隐私保护融合为一套可执行流程。以下以技术指南风格,给出端到端流程、关键合约接口、创新路径与专业风险分析。
一、总体流程(概览)
1) 在欧易发起提币:选择链与代币,提交提币地址(TP钱包地址或跨链合约地址);2) 合约层出入:若为ERC-20类资产,常见函数为 approve(spender, amount)、transfer(to, amount)、transferFrom(from,to,amount)、permit(owner,spender,value,deadline,v,r,s);3) 若跨链,则通过桥接合约(bridge.lock/bridge.burn + bridge.mint/bridge.release)完成中继;4) TP钱包接收并触发本地事件,用户可在钱包内完成swap或支付。
二、关键合约函数与实现细节

- ERC-20流程:用户先调用 approve(spender, amount) 或使用 permit 以减少签名成本;桥接方调用 transferFrom 扣款并锁定。跨链桥通常实现 verifier 合约用于提交跨链证明。
- 交换与支付:DEX 函数如 swapExactTokensForTokens(amountIn, amountOutMin, path, to, deadline);SDK 层应处理 slippage、deadline 与重入保护。

三、信息化技术革新与零知识证明
- 扩容/隐私:采用 zk-rollup 与 zk-SNARK/PLONK,生成证明(off-chain prover),在链上调用 verifier.verifyProof(proof, publicInputs) 完成状态证明。优点:数据压缩、交易隐私;挑战:证明生成成本、合约 verifier 的气费。
- 实践路径:在桥接流程中,将敏感字段作为私有输入,提交 zk 证明替代明文跨链消息;钱包集成 light-client 验证或依赖可信 relayer。
四、便捷数字支付与多功能平台设计
- 用户体验:一键授权、QR/Deep Link 支付、L2 结算缩短确认时间;钱包端融合 DEX、质押、NFT 市场与隐私交易模块,形成多功能平台。
五、账户监控与安全运维
- 监控要点:监听 Transfer、Approval、BridgeEvent;采用 The Graph、WebSocket 或节点订阅实现实时告警;设置阈值、冷热分离、Tx nonce 管控与多签策略。
六、专业研讨与风险对策
- 合约审计、形式化验证、前端签名防护、MEV 与重放攻击防护;评估 zk 集成带来的延迟与费用权衡;对跨链 relayer 建立去中心化与激励机制。
结语:将合约函数、信息化技术、零知识证明与细致的账户监控结合,可以把欧易到TP钱包的转账打造成既便捷又具隐私与安全性的多功能支付体系。实施时需在用户体验与技术成本间做出精细权衡,并以审计与监控作为防护基石。
评论